Output 289654c0da6d4af01fb2e650260b138780c4f40cb4fa13f2bc991aa3f1291334:605

value
1006020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7095499ca6bebeca96fa14b19d126212b4e02eeb OP_EQUAL
address
3BxJSi6UckfRjrijtgAGEGnCZi1swoVpFd
transaction
289654c0da6d4af01fb2e650260b138780c4f40cb4fa13f2bc991aa3f1291334
spent
true